Damaged skin barrier: recognizing the signs
The skin barrier is the defense layer on the surface of the epidermis. It combines corneocytes and a lipid cement rich in ceramides, cholesterol, and free fatty acids, all covered by a slightly acidic hydrolipidic film, with a pH between 4.5 and 5.5. Its role is twofold: to maintain hydration by limiting water loss and to slow down the penetration of allergens, pollution, and bacteria.

Sensations and discomforts revealing a weakened barrier
Persistent tightness, tingling, warmth, or discomfort upon contact with a usual product are frequent when the stratum corneum is no longer fully playing its role. The skin barrier reacts when a simple change in temperature becomes unpleasant.
A common sign appears after cleansing: the skin immediately feels tight, sometimes even after a product that was previously well-tolerated. In addition, these discomforts often worsen in winter or in air-conditioned environments. Air dehydration then promotes the alteration of the protective film, leading to more dryness and reactivity.
Visible signs on the skin and increased reactivity
In natural light, an irregular texture, rough areas, diffuse redness, and a dull complexion often indicate a compromised skin barrier.
A rich cream is not always enough to mask the problem. If dry patches persist despite a moisturizer, it means that water is not being retained well in the epidermis. Conversely, new reactivity to previously well-tolerated formulas indicates that the surface protection has weakened.

Breakouts and dehydration, two often related consequences
A compromised skin barrier can also unbalance blemish-prone skin. When the surface protects less effectively, the skin becomes more reactive, and sebum production can increase, leading to breakouts on a background of dehydration.
Within the first few weeks of appropriate treatment, sebum production regulates, and reactivity decreases: two benefits directly linked to the restoration of the protective film.
Why does the skin barrier get damaged?
As long as aggravating factors remain present, the skin barrier function of the epidermis struggles to recover. Two families of causes are most common: inappropriate routine actions and internal or environmental factors.
Routine errors and daily habits to correct
A gentle cleanser without sulfates and lukewarm water already constitute two adjustments that preserve the hydrolipidic film. This simple framework limits the loss of protective lipids and better respects the skin's pH.
The skin barrier reacts when cleansing is too harsh, when exfoliation becomes frequent, or when several powerful active ingredients are introduced at the same time. Formulas with sulfates, such as sodium lauryl sulfate, remove some of the natural lipids. Abrasive scrubs, excessive use of AHAs or BHAs, as well as an overly complex routine, gradually weaken the lipid cement and increase the sensitivity of the epidermis.
Regularity then makes the difference: a short, stable, and soothing routine better supports repair than an accumulation of active treatments. In practice for sensitive skin, temporarily suspending retinol or concentrated acids often helps the skin regain better comfort.
Aggravating internal and environmental factors
In addition, the causes of a damaged skin barrier are not limited to cosmetics. Insufficient intake of essential omega-3 and -6 fatty acids, chronic stress, lack of sleep, and natural aging reduce the availability of lipids the skin needs to maintain its balance.
Conversely, the environment weakens the skin every day: UV, pollution, wind, cold, dry heating, and temperature fluctuations accelerate the alteration of the hydrolipidic film. The barrier function then becomes less effective, especially if the skin already lacks lipids or essential fatty acids.

Active ingredients to restore the skin barrier
Restoring the skin barrier requires targeted and well-chosen ingredients. Each acts at a precise level: strengthening the lipid cement, supporting hydration, limiting dryness, or soothing increased reactivity. In addition, their combination targets these mechanisms without overloading the epidermis.

Ceramides, lipids, and humectants: the pillars of repair
The first active ingredient to restore the skin barrier to look for in a formula is often ceramide. Ceramides represent a major part of the natural lipid matrix and directly participate in skin barrier repair by consolidating the space between corneocytes. Combined with cholesterol and lipids derived from essential fatty acids, they reproduce the natural organization of the lipid cement alongside cholesterol and essential fatty acids.
Conversely, a solely nourishing formula is not always sufficient if water is already lacking in the epidermis. Hyaluronic acid, in the form of Hydrolyzed Hyaluronic Acid and Sodium Hyaluronate, attracts water at different levels and improves hydration. Sodium PCA completes this work: in practice for sensitive skin, it helps the moisturizer or serum maintain a more stable water level throughout the day.
Prebiotics, microbiome, and natural soothing actives
To naturally repair a skin barrier, certain ingredients act beyond the surface film. Prebiotics combined with Lactobacillus Ferment Lysate support microbiome balance and reduce reactivity, which is important when the skin barrier reacts when exposed to cold, too frequent cleansing, or irritants.
Once microbial balance is supported, well-tolerated fatty substances take over. Shea butter provides comfort and suppleness, while aloe vera juice calms the sensations of heat and tightness associated with dryness. Cold-pressed vegetable oils, rich in lipids, help fill the spaces between corneocytes: to be preferred if the skin feels tight or reacts after applying a cleanser or cream.
Nutritional support to repair a skin barrier from within
Beyond topical care, diet provides the necessary elements for producing the lipids that structure the lipid cement. Consistency makes the difference: a sufficient intake of essential fatty acids helps a fragile skin barrier regain greater cohesion.
- Fatty fish: salmon, sardines, and mackerel provide omega-3s useful for the skin's lipid structure.
- Nuts and seeds: walnuts, chia seeds, and flaxseeds contribute to omega-3 and omega-6 intake.
- GLA supplements: evening primrose oil and borage oil provide gamma-linolenic acid, interesting for very reactive skin.
In addition, certain micronutrients support this logic. Probiotics, vitamins A, D, and E, as well as zinc and magnesium, participate in lipid synthesis and protection against oxidative stress. Adjusting the skincare routine according to skin type and season
In winter or in an air-conditioned environment, slightly increasing the amount of moisturizer helps preserve hydration against temperature variations and air dehydration.
To be preferred if the skin feels tight or reacts: a more nourishing texture, especially when the compromised skin barrier sets in. With age, natural ceramide production decreases, which slows down the support of the barrier function. A cream containing biomimetic lipids, such as ceramides, squalane, or certain fatty acids, then more accurately meets this need.
How long does it take to repair a damaged skin barrier?
The time frame varies depending on the initial state, the intensity of dryness, the level of dehydration, and the consistency of the routine. A damaged skin barrier does not recover at the same rate as a temporary irritation.
Repair timeline according to the severity of damage

In practice for sensitive skin, the goal is simple: limit water loss, soothe tightness, and support the barrier function without overburdening it.
- From the first night: the skin gains comfort, with less tightness and a less taut feeling after applying the cream.
- Within 1 to 2 weeks: the texture becomes more supple, dryness recedes, and water loss begins to decrease as the lipid cement rebuilds.
- Within 2 to 4 weeks: redness diminishes, tolerance improves, and the skin reacts less to daily aggressions.
- Within 3 to 4 months: in severe cases, with a long-standing fragile skin barrier or eczema, repairing the barrier function requires more time to stabilize.
A short routine often remains the most effective. Adding new active ingredients during this phase can slow down the process, especially when the barrier is already weakened and exposed to new active ingredients.
| Phase | Timeline | Observable results |
| Immediate comfort | From the 1st night | Reduced tightness, less taut skin |
| Visible improvement | 1 to 2 weeks | Softer skin, smoother texture, less dryness |
| Mild to moderate repair | 2 to 4 weeks | More even radiance, reduced redness, better tolerance |
| Severe repair | 3 to 4 months | Restored barrier function, sustainably reduced reactivity |
Mistakes to absolutely avoid during the repair phase
The question of how long it takes to repair the skin barrier also depends on actions that delay recovery. Exfoliating, drying, or multiplying active ingredients can maintain a fragile skin barrier and prolong discomfort. A stable routine, however, truly supports barrier reconstruction.
- Continuing to exfoliate: scrubs, acids, and mechanical brushes disrupt the reconstruction of the lipid cement.
- Using overly drying anti-blemish treatments: Alcohol or benzoyl peroxide can worsen dehydration and redness.
- Applying harsh home remedies: Lemon, baking soda, or vinegar unbalance pH and cause further irritation.
- Changing your entire routine at once: Retinol, concentrated serums, and accumulated active ingredients increase the risk of irritation.
